Understanding the expected recovery timeline and adhering to post-operative care instructions are crucial aspects of your ophthalmological treatment in South Korea. Recovery times can vary significantly based on the specific procedure and individual health factors.
Recovery Timeline
LASIK Surgery: Most patients experience immediate vision improvement, with full stabilization taking approximately 3 to 6 months. Initial discomfort, such as dryness or light sensitivity, typically subsides within a few days. Regular follow-up appointments are essential to monitor healing progress.
Cataract Surgery: The procedure itself is brief, lasting about 10 to 20 minutes. Vision often improves within a few days, with complete healing taking about 2 to 4 weeks. It’s important to attend follow-up visits to ensure proper recovery and address any concerns.
Post-Operative Care Instructions
Medication: Use prescribed antibiotic and anti-inflammatory eye drops as directed to prevent infection and reduce inflammation.
Protective Measures: Wear protective eye shields during sleep to prevent accidental rubbing or pressure on the eyes.
Activity Restrictions: Avoid strenuous activities, swimming, and exposure to dusty or smoky environments during the initial recovery period.
Hygiene: Keep soap and water out of your eyes when showering, and avoid using eye makeup for at least a week.
Follow-Up Appointments: Attend all scheduled follow-up visits to monitor healing and address any issues promptly.
